Job Url: https://www.indeed.com/jobs?q=full+stack+developer&l=United+States&sc=0kf%3Aattr%28DSQF7%29%3B&radius=25&start=100&vjk=9d2b753e8d8a887f Job Description: Full job description POSITION SUMMARY: Reporting to the Enterprise Architect CaterTrax, the Software Engineer is responsible for designing, building, testing, and maintaining modern web applications with an AI-first development approach. This role uses GitHub Copilot, Cursor, and other AI-assisted tools as the primary method of development across the full stack, leveraging technologies including React, TypeScript, Next.js, C#, .NET, Docker, Azure Functions, and Azure Data Store services. This engineer will work closely with Business Analytics, UX, QA, and DevOps to deliver performant, scalable, and maintainable software while championing AI-enhanced workflows. ESSENTIAL DUTIES AND RESPONSIBILITIES: Design, develop, and maintain front-end applications using React, TypeScript, and Next.js. Build backend services and APIs with C# and .NET. Use GitHub Copilot or Cursor as a primary development aid for coding, debugging, test generation, and refactoring. Build and manage containerized development environments using Docker Desktop. Develop and deploy serverless compute solutions using Azure Functions. Work with Azure data services including Azure SQL, Blob Storage, and Cosmos DB. Automate builds, tests, and deployments using GitHub Actions. Participate in agile workflows and collaborate cross-functionally to deliver product features. Apply AI tooling to accelerate software design, development, and documentation. Maintain clean, version-controlled, and well-documented codebases. Troubleshoot and resolve production issues with input from monitoring and logging tools. Contribute to architecture reviews and support the evolution of CaterTrax’s AI-first software platform. SKILLS AND COMPETENCY REQUIREMENTS: Proficiency in React, TypeScript, Next.js Strong C# and .NET backend development skills Deep experience with AI-enhanced development using GitHub Copilot or Cursor Comfortable working in Docker Desktop and developing Azure Functions Familiarity with Azure Data Store technologies (Azure SQL, Cosmos DB, Blob Storage) CI/CD with GitHub Actions Version control with Git Familiarity with monitoring and logging tools such as Azure Monitor, Application Insights Excellent analytical, communication, and documentation skills Ability to work independently and collaboratively in a remote or hybrid environment MS Office (Outlook, Word, Excel, PowerPoint) Atlassian Jira/Confluence Intermediate Visual Studio Intermediate Visual Studio Code Intermediate Microsoft Azure Cloud Intermediate Code Base Management (using GitHub or equivalent) EDUCATION: Bachelor’s Degree in Computer Science, Software Engineering, or a related field. EXPERIENCE: 1-3+ years of experience in full stack software engineering, with strong exposure to frontend and backend technologies. Demonstrated daily use of AI-assisted development tools such as GitHub Copilot or Cursor. Experience building and deploying cloud-native applications and using containerized development environments. COMPENSATION: Starting at $70,000 annually, based on experience. Job Type: Full-time Pay: From $70,000.00 per year Benefits: 401(k) 401(k) matching Bereavement leave Dental insurance Dependent health insurance coverage Disability insurance Employee assistance program Flexible spending account Health insurance Health savings account Life insurance Paid holidays Paid sick time Paid time off Parental leave Referral program Tuition reimbursement Vision insurance Work from home Compensation Package: Bonus opportunities Yearly bonus Yearly pay